The two pie charts provide information on greenhouse gas emissions caused due to the consuming of energy in an ordinary Australian household.
When looking at the big picture, in general cooling made up the smallest part of the chart which
caused greenhouse gas emissions in the Australian household, while water heating was the highest use. In comparison, heating has more energy usage than other appliances which has contributed more towards greenhouse gas emissions unlike heating which was the lowest between the two.
Cooling was the lowest use of energy of 2% resulting in just 3% of greenhouse gas emissions, which is the least on energy usage and greenhouse gas emissions throughout the household. Emissions were doubled to 8% from a 4% of use of energy for lighting. Other than cooling and lighting adding to among those that used less amount of energy is refrigeration which was at 7%. But the contribution towards gas emissions has an increment of 14%.
Other appliances accounted for 15% of energy usage had caused upto 28% of greenhouse gas emissions that is almost close to the usage of energy for water heating of 30% causing 32% gas emissions while the highest use of energy recorded at a percentage of 42% heating producing the lowest amount of greenhouse gas emissions which is 15% in terms of usage.
